High-Speed Performance for Modern Electronics In the world of DIY electronics and industrial prototyping, voltage mismatch is a common hurdle. Most modern sensors and SD cards operate at 3.3V, while many traditional microcontrollers still use 5V. The TXS0108E module provides a robust, 8-bit solution to this problem. Unlike cheaper alternatives, this module supports high-speed full-duplex communication, making it ideal for timing-sensitive protocols like SPI, I2C, and UART. Why Choose the TXS0108E? The core strength of the TXS0108E lies in its auto-direction sensing capability. You don't need to set a direction pin to tell the module which way the data is flowing; it detects it automatically. This reduces wiring complexity and frees up valuable I/O ports on your microcontroller. Versatile Voltage Compatibility This module is designed for flexibility. Port A handles lower voltages (1.2V to 3.6V), while Port B manages higher voltages (1.65V to 5.5V). This wide range makes it compatible with almost any combination of logic levels found in consumer and industrial electronics today.
